net: meth: remove spurious copyright text
Evidently, at some point in the pre-githistorious past, drivers/net/ethernet/sgi/meth.h somehow contained some code from the "snull" driver from the Linux Device Drivers book. A comment crediting that source, asserting copyright ownership by the LDD authors, and imposing the LDD2 license terms was duly added to the file. Any code that may have been derived from snull is long gone, and the distribution terms are not GPL-compatible. Since the copyright claim is not based in fact (if it ever was), simply remove it and the distribution terms as well.
